You'll typically need a credit score of at least 620 for conventional loans. To qualify for the best... dunking my headWeb9 feb. 2024 · What is the minimum credit score for an FHA loan? An FHA loan requires a minimum 3.5% down payment for credit scores of 580 and higher. If you can make a 10% down payment, your credit score can be in the 500 – 579 range.
